All cross save accounts are "PC Accounts', the problem is they've done a very poor job of communicating that. When you join cross save, your account is moved into the PC database, and that's where it lives, regardless of where you play. This is also the reason trade is restricted to the pool of PC and other cross save account players - they are all in the same database and separate from pure console users. There may be a plan to eventually drop the PC account moniker and just treat it as your "Warframe.com account" (they should have already), especially if they eventually move all players into the same database, but for now it is extremely confusing and frustrating the DE hasn't done anything to help players understand what's going on.
